TV

Analog television, CRT and broadcast distortion

Simulates analog television defects with scanlines, horizontal/vertical instability, skew, noise and a rolling bar.

TV
DaVinci Resolve · Fusion

TV combines several CRT/VHS/broadcast artifacts in one stylization node, making it faster to build an old-monitor or damaged-signal look.

Overview

What TV does

Controls define the geometric signal instability: scanline density, horizontal and vertical displacement, skew, amplitude, frequency and phase offset.

The Noise section adds interference texture, while Roll Bar creates a broad moving band associated with poor synchronization between camera, monitor or signal timing.

Subtle values create a believable display treatment; extreme values turn the node into a glitch effect. Text and interface graphics should always be checked for readability after the treatment.

Mental model

Think of TV as an unreliable analog display inserted between your clean image and the viewer.

Inspector

Important parameters

Start with these controls before reaching for more complicated workarounds.

Scan Lines

Controls the visibility/density of CRT-like horizontal scanlines.

Horizontal

Adds horizontal signal displacement or jitter.

Vertical

Adds vertical instability.

Skew

Tilts or shears the signal distortion.

Amplitude

Controls the strength of periodic geometric distortion.

Frequency

Controls how often the distortion pattern repeats.

Offset

Shifts the phase of the distortion and can be animated.

Power

Controls noise intensity.

Size

Controls noise structure size.

Random

Varies the noise pattern.

Bar Strength

Controls the visibility of the rolling bar.

Bar Size

Sets the width of the rolling bar.

Bar Offset

Sets or animates the rolling bar position.

Practical setup

A reliable workflow

  1. 1

    Start with low Scan Lines and small signal displacement.

  2. 2

    Add only enough noise to sell the analog character.

  3. 3

    Animate Offset or Bar Offset so the defect feels alive.

  4. 4

    Protect important text with a mask or reduced blend.

  5. 5

    Check the final compressed output for scanline flicker.

Troubleshooting

Common mistakes

Using maximum noise and making text unreadable.
Keeping all offsets static so the effect feels like a still texture.
Making scanlines so fine that they alias after delivery compression.

Production notes

Practical tips

For a soft CRT feel, add a small Glow after TV.
Animate defects in short bursts rather than continuously.
Use a separate clean branch when client logos must remain legible.
